1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a way on the web where an extended URL may be converted into a shorter, more manageable type. This shortened URL redirects to the initial extensive URL when frequented. Expert services like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-recognized samples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social websites platforms like Twitter, wherever character restrictions for posts produced it tricky to share very long URLs.

Over and above social media, URL shorteners are valuable in internet marketing strategies, e-mails, and printed media where by very long URLs is often cumbersome.

2. Core Elements of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ener ordinarily is made up of the subsequent parts:

World wide web Interface: This is actually the entrance-conclude portion the place end users can enter their extensive URLs and get shortened variations. It may be an easy form with a Online page.
Database: A databases is critical to store the mapping between the original extensive URL along with the shortened version.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L selections like MongoDB can be used.
Redirection Logic: Here is the backend logic that requires the limited URL and redirects the user to your corresponding extended URL. This logic will likely be carried out in the web server or an software layer.
API: Several URL shorteners supply an API to ensure that 3rd-party apps can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the initial lengthy URLs.
three. Developing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a lengthy URL into a short just one. Various approaches can be employed, including:

Hashing: The very long URL can be hashed into a hard and fast-sizing string, which serves given that the shorter URL. On the other hand, hash collisions (unique URLs leading to exactly the same hash) must be managed.
Base62 Encoding: A single prevalent solution is to employ Base62 encoding (which uses 62 figures: 0-9, A-Z, plus a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to the entry inside the database. This method ensures that the small URL is as small as you possibly can.
Random String Generation: Another tactic is usually to crank out a random string of a fixed length (e.g., six people) and Examine if it’s presently in use during the databases. If not, it’s assigned towards the lengthy URL.
4. Database Administration
The database schema to get a URL shortener is often simple, with two Main fields:

ID: A singular identifier for every URL entry.
Prolonged URL: The initial URL that needs to be shortened.
Short URL/Slug: The shorter Model of the URL, normally saved as a unique string.
In combination with these, it is advisable to retailer metadata such as the development date, expiration day, and the quantity of instances the short URL is accessed.

five. Dealing with Redirection
Redirection is a important Portion of the URL shortener's Procedure. Whenever a person clicks on a short URL, the service ought to immediately retrieve the initial URL in the databases and redirect the person utilizing an HTTP 301 (lasting redirect) or 302 (temporary redirect) standing code.

General performance is vital in this article, as the method should be virtually instantaneous. Techniques like database indexing and caching (e.g., applying Redis or Memcached) may be utilized to hurry up the retrieval procedure.

six. Stability Factors
Protection is a significant problem in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ener is usually abused to spread malicious back links. Utilizing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-get together protection services to check URLs just before shortening them can mitigate this possibility.
Spam Avoidance: Rate limiting and CAPTCHA can stop abuse by spammers looking to crank out A huge number of small URLs.
seven. Scalability
Given that the URL shortener grows, it might have to take care of millions of UR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, probably invol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ute visitors across numerous servers to handle high loads.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Different problems like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into unique expert services to boost sc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ners frequently provide analytics to trace how frequently a short URL is clicked, where the traffic is coming from, and other handy metrics. This calls for logging Each and every red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
